Governor reports casualty in drone attack on Krasnodar region


Air defense systems have repelled a massive attack by un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) of the Armed Forces of Ukraine (AFU). Two districts of the Kuban region were hit. About it on Thursday, November 28, in his Telegram-channel told the Governor of the Krasnodar region Veniamin Kondratiev.
"In Slavyansk-on-Kuban, UAV debris fell into the yard of a private household, windows were broken in the premises. Unfortunately, the mistress of the house was injured. Medics rendered her assistance. <...> Also a car was damaged in one of the yards," - wrote the head of the region.
He added that in the farm Chigrina of Krasnoarmeysky district a house was damaged by shrapnel from a drone, but no one was hurt there.
Operational and emergency services are working at the scene.
